SOLUTION:

Step 1 :

In this question,

we are given that the Cartesian equation, y = 4,

is equivalent to the polar equation .........

Step 2 :

Recall that:

[tex]\begin{gathered} y\text{ = r sin}\theta\text{ } \\ \text{Then, we are given that:} \\ \text{y = 4, then we have that:} \\ 4\text{ = r sin }\theta \\ \text{Then,} \\ r\text{ = }\frac{4}{\sin \text{ }\theta} \end{gathered}[/tex]

CONCLUSION:

The final answer is:

[tex]\text{r = }\frac{4}{\sin \text{ }\theta}[/tex]
